The cheapest way to get from Taos County to Dallas is to drive which costs $120 - $180 and takes 12h 30m.
The fastest way to get from Taos County to Dallas is to shuttle and fly which takes 5h 46m and costs $170 - $490.
No, there is no direct bus from Taos County to Dallas station. However, there are services departing from NM-522 & Old High 3 and arriving at Dallas Bus Station via Taos County Administration Building, Santa Fe and El Paso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 22h 23m.
The distance between Taos County and Dallas is 665 miles. The road distance is 663.4 miles.
The best way to get from Taos County to Dallas without a car is to bus via Ciudad Juárez which takes 22h 23m and costs $170 - $300.
It takes approximately 6h 47m to get from Taos County to Dallas, including transfers.
